Outer petals in antique white, the petal-like pale yellow surround the center in unkempt manner. Medium in size. Vigorous, compact, blooms in mid-season.
FAMILY: Theaceae
BOTANICAL NAME: Camellia Japonica ‘Brushfield’
EXPOSURE: Partially shady place, where it can receive the sunrays during the coolest hours of the day.
WATERING: Quite frequent and regular, once a week, making sure to let the soil dry between waterings.
FERTILIZATION: Regular, using a fertilizer for acidophilic plants.
